Atimo

Atimo is the self-styled Great Emperor of the Universe and leader of the Great Cosmos Corps. A feared Calamity Grade Super, he becomes the central target of a Black Star Army faction operation and the first opponent of his grade killed by the participating players.

Biography

The Evolution Cube and Crimson Dynasty

Atimo rules the Great Cosmos Corps from a metal throne and treats interruptions with cold impatience, while even subordinates such as chieftain Kikiga fear him. When the Black Star Army's players assault the corps, he correctly recognizes that their quantum technology may exceed his own side's. The army creates an environment that prevents his escape, and hundreds of thousands of repeatedly reviving players wear him down through a human-wave assault. His death becomes a landmark player achievement, although the mission continues until the surviving corps members are hunted down. (Chapters 826, 829, and 831–832)

Appearance and personality

Atimo is shown seated on a metal throne aboard a battleship, backed by the Great Cosmos Corps logo and the skulls of many beasts. The staging reinforces his cultivated image as a conqueror. His manner is cold, imperious, and easily irritated, but he is not oblivious to danger: concern breaks through his composure when he realizes the enemy's quantum capabilities may be superior. (Chapters 826 and 829)
